Update to 2.19, drop EL-5 support

- New upstream release 2.19
  - Block namespace MailTools (CPAN RT#120905)
- Add "ancient" to %summary and %description
- Drop EL-5 support
  - Drop BuildRoot: and Group: tags
  - Drop explicit buildroot cleaning in %install section
  - Drop explicit %clean section
This commit is contained in:
Paul Howarth 2017-08-23 16:16:11 +01:00
parent 7881f7a1ea
commit 80b56f0826
2 changed files with 19 additions and 13 deletions

View File

@ -1,19 +1,17 @@
Summary: Various mail-related perl modules
Summary: Various ancient mail-related perl modules
Name: perl-MailTools
Version: 2.18
Release: 5%{?dist}
Version: 2.19
Release: 1%{?dist}
License: GPL+ or Artistic
Group: Development/Libraries
URL: http://search.cpan.org/dist/MailTools/
Source0: http://search.cpan.org/CPAN/authors/id/M/MA/MARKOV/MailTools-%{version}.tar.gz
BuildRoot: %{_tmppath}/%{name}-%{version}-%{release}-root-%(id -nu)
BuildArch: noarch
# Module Build
BuildRequires: coreutils
BuildRequires: findutils
BuildRequires: make
BuildRequires: perl-interpreter >= 3:5.8.1
BuildRequires: perl-generators
BuildRequires: perl-interpreter
BuildRequires: perl(ExtUtils::MakeMaker)
BuildRequires: sed
# Module Runtime
@ -42,7 +40,7 @@ Requires: perl(Net::Domain) >= 1.05
Requires: perl(Net::NNTP)
%description
MailTools is a set of Perl modules related to mail applications.
MailTools is a set of ancient Perl modules related to mail applications.
%prep
%setup -q -n MailTools-%{version}
@ -63,18 +61,14 @@ perl Makefile.PL INSTALLDIRS=vendor
make %{?_smp_mflags}
%install
rm -rf %{buildroot}
make pure_install DESTDIR=%{buildroot}
find %{buildroot} -type f -name .packlist -delete
%{_fixperms} %{buildroot}
%{_fixperms} -c %{buildroot}
%check
make test
make test TEST_FILES="xt/*.t"
%clean
rm -rf %{buildroot}
%files
%doc ChangeLog README* examples/
%dir %{perl_vendorlib}/Mail/
@ -92,6 +86,7 @@ rm -rf %{buildroot}
%doc %{perl_vendorlib}/Mail/Mailer.pod
%doc %{perl_vendorlib}/Mail/Send.pod
%doc %{perl_vendorlib}/Mail/Util.pod
%doc %{perl_vendorlib}/MailTools.pod
%{perl_vendorlib}/Mail/Address.pm
%{perl_vendorlib}/Mail/Cap.pm
%{perl_vendorlib}/Mail/Filter.pm
@ -110,6 +105,7 @@ rm -rf %{buildroot}
%{perl_vendorlib}/Mail/Mailer/smtp.pm
%{perl_vendorlib}/Mail/Mailer/smtps.pm
%{perl_vendorlib}/Mail/Mailer/testfile.pm
%{perl_vendorlib}/MailTools.pm
%{_mandir}/man3/Mail::Address.3*
%{_mandir}/man3/Mail::Cap.3*
%{_mandir}/man3/Mail::Field.3*
@ -122,8 +118,18 @@ rm -rf %{buildroot}
%{_mandir}/man3/Mail::Mailer.3*
%{_mandir}/man3/Mail::Send.3*
%{_mandir}/man3/Mail::Util.3*
%{_mandir}/man3/MailTools.3*
%changelog
* Wed Aug 23 2017 Paul Howarth <paul@city-fan.org> - 2.19-1
- Update to 2.19
- Block namespace MailTools (CPAN RT#120905)
- Add "ancient" to %%summary and %%description
- Drop EL-5 support
- Drop BuildRoot: and Group: tags
- Drop explicit buildroot cleaning in %%install section
- Drop explicit %%clean section
* Thu Jul 27 2017 Fedora Release Engineering <releng@fedoraproject.org> - 2.18-5
- Rebuilt for https://fedoraproject.org/wiki/Fedora_27_Mass_Rebuild

View File

@ -1 +1 @@
972468ab5207b90398d77bed4ffc361d MailTools-2.18.tar.gz
SHA512 (MailTools-2.19.tar.gz) = a4ecba2acba56f2d41294e1b299c08b138d5e4796880635afcea7628adf60e11d5b138fc56001c331f765048bd91fa94da27bd7fdeedc51ff91e4ef5770a068e